Geochemical and Pb-Sr-Nd Isotopic Constraints Indicating an Enriched-Mantle Source for Late Cretaceous to Early Tertiary Volcanism, Central Anatolia, Turkey
Abstract
Bulk-rock major, trace, and REE geochemistry and Pb-Sr-Nd isotopic compositions identify mantle sources involved in the genesis of volcanic rocks of the Upper Cretaceous-Lower Tertiary Ulukişla Formation, Çamard-Ulukişla Basin, Nigde Province, central Anatolia. Incompatible trace-element patterns exhibit a large Nb-Ta trough and strong enrichment of LILE such as Ba, Th and U, and LREE, which indicate a subduction-zone signature. Trace-element...
